1/2 Ecu of Bearn with insignia - Louis XIV
| Issuer | France |
| Year | 1701-1703 |
| Type | Standard circulation coin |
| Value | 1/2 Silver Ecu |
| Currency | Livre tournois (987-1795) |
| Composition | Silver (.917) |
| Weight | 13.54 g |
| Dimensions | 36 mm |
| Thickness | |
| Shape and Technique | Round
|
| Orientation | Coin alignment ↑↓ |
| Engraver(s) | |
| In circulation to | |
| Reference(s) | KM#327, Dy royales#1542, Ciani#1917 |
| Obverse description | Bust of Louis XIV facing right. |
| Obverse script | Latin |
| Obverse lettering | LDV.XIIII.D.G FR.ET.NA.RE.BD (Translation: Louis XIV by the grace of God king of France and Navarre, lord of Bearn.) |
| Reverse description | Crowned 3-part round coat of arms of France, Navarre, and Bearn on crossed scepters. |
| Reverse script | Latin |
| Reverse lettering | .SIT.NOMEN.DOMINI. BENEDICTVM.1701 (Translation: Blessed be the name of the Lord.) |
| Edge | Embossed inscription. |
